ITALIAN CAMPAIGN
NO CHANGE ON FRONTS RUGBY, Mar. 18.
A Mediterranean communique says there is no change in the situation on the Italian front. Tactical Air Force medium bombers contihued the campaign to keep the Brenner supply line cut. The air forces flew more than 750. sorties. One of our aircraft is missing. More than 1000 fighter and medium aircraft to-day continued to hamper enemy railway lines and accumulated supplies in Northern Italy as American components, of the Mediterranean force flew their 400000th sortie, says a Rome correspondent. Meanwhile five waves of bomb-carrying Lightnings attacked a railway bridge at Varrazdin, north-east of Zagreb, where four railway lines meet.
